The Pimpernel wallpaper design captures the delicate beauty of British wildflowers, featuring the scarlet pimpernel and other meadow flowers in a flowing, naturalistic pattern. This Morris & Co. design exemplifies William Morris's ability to transform humble wildflowers into sophisticated decorative art, creating a wallpaper that brings the charm of English meadows into interior spaces.
The scarlet pimpernel, also known as the poor man's weatherglass for its habit of closing before rain, held particular appeal for Morris as a symbol of the British countryside. His design captures the plant's delicate flowers and trailing stems, arranging them in a pattern that feels spontaneous and natural while maintaining the structured repeat necessary for wallpaper production.
The Morris & Co. Pimpernel Collection
Morris & Co. produces Pimpernel wallpaper with careful attention to the design's delicate character, ensuring that every flower and stem appears crisp and detailed. The pattern's lighter, more open structure compared to some of Morris's denser designs makes it particularly versatile, working beautifully in both traditional and contemporary settings.
The flowing, organic arrangement of flowers creates gentle movement across the wall, with the eye naturally following the trailing stems and scattered blooms. This creates a sense of natural growth and spontaneity that brings life and energy to interior spaces without overwhelming them.
Colourway Characteristics
Ocean: This serene colourway features soft blues and aqua tones that evoke coastal landscapes and summer skies. The Ocean palette creates calm, restful spaces perfect for bedrooms, bathrooms, or any room where tranquillity is desired. The blue tones work beautifully with white, cream, and natural wood furnishings, creating fresh, airy interiors with a coastal or Scandinavian feel.
The Ocean colourway's gentle tones make it particularly suitable for smaller rooms or spaces with limited natural light, where darker wallpapers might feel oppressive. The blue palette also works wonderfully in bathrooms, creating spa-like atmospheres that promote relaxation and wellbeing.
Spring Breeze: This fresh, vibrant colourway features greens and natural tones that capture the essence of spring meadows and new growth. Spring Breeze brings energy and vitality to spaces while maintaining the pattern's inherent delicacy. This version works particularly well in living rooms, dining rooms, and kitchens where you want to create a connection with nature and the outdoors.
The green tones in Spring Breeze provide a versatile backdrop that complements both warm and cool colour schemes. The colourway pairs beautifully with natural materials, botanical prints, and garden-inspired accessories, creating layered, nature-focused interiors that feel fresh and contemporary.
Styling Pimpernel Wallpaper
Pimpernel's delicate, open structure makes it one of Morris & Co.'s most versatile patterns for whole-room application. Unlike denser designs that work best as feature walls, Pimpernel can successfully cover all walls in a room without feeling overwhelming, particularly in the lighter Ocean and Spring Breeze colourways.
In bedrooms, Pimpernel creates peaceful, restorative environments. The Ocean colourway particularly suits this application, with its calming blues promoting relaxation and sleep. Pair with simple white or natural linen bedding and minimal accessories to let the wallpaper's beauty take centre stage.
For living spaces, Pimpernel provides a beautiful backdrop for both traditional and contemporary furnishings. The pattern's botanical theme works wonderfully with natural materials like wood, rattan, and linen, creating cohesive, nature-inspired interiors. Consider layering different botanical elements through cushions, artwork, and plants to create depth while maintaining a unified theme.
Pimpernel also works beautifully in bathrooms, particularly in the Ocean colourway. The pattern's water-resistant versions create spa-like atmospheres that transform functional spaces into relaxing retreats. Pair with white sanitaryware, natural wood accents, and plenty of plants to enhance the botanical theme.
The pattern's lighter character makes it suitable for smaller rooms and spaces with limited natural light. Unlike darker, denser Morris patterns that require good lighting to prevent spaces feeling enclosed, Pimpernel maintains its appeal even in more modest lighting conditions.
When furnishing rooms with Pimpernel wallpaper, consider keeping furniture and accessories relatively simple to allow the pattern's delicate beauty to shine. The wallpaper provides sufficient visual interest that rooms don't require heavy layering of patterns and textures. Instead, focus on quality materials, comfortable textiles, and carefully chosen accessories that complement rather than compete with the wallpaper.
